FORM AND RETENTION OF RECORDS

Tag No.: A0438

Based on record and policy review and staff interview the facility did not ensure that three of twelve records reviewed (#8, #11 and #12) had Physician's orders that were signed timely, nor were the records completed within the required time frame, per hospital policy.
The findings are:
Patient #8 closed record had verbal orders (VO) dated 1/22/13 that have not been signed to date. This patient was discharged on 1/22/13.
Patient #11 closed record had VO dated 11/25/12 and 11/26/12 that have not been signed to date. This patient was discharged on 11/26/12.
Patient #12 closed record had VO dated 11/10/12, 11/23/12 and 11/24/12 that have not signed to date. This patient was discharged on 11/25/12.
Nursing Policy for Physician Orders in Nursing Services dated 7/2008 indicated Verbal and telephone orders will be signed within 24 hours.
An interview was conducted with the Director of Medical Records on 3/6/13 at approximately 9:20 AM. The Director stated that physician verbal or telephone orders are required by written hospital policy to be counter-signed by the physician within 24 hours of being taken by the nurse. She also acknowledged they have had problems getting compliance with some of the physicians in this area.

CONTENT OF RECORD: DISCHARGE SUMMARY

Tag No.: A0468

Based on record and policy review and staff interview the facility did not ensure that 7 of 12 ( #9, #10, #11, #12, #13, #14, and #20) closed records reviewed from 11/12 to 2/13 had discharge summaries.
The findings are:
Patient #9 was admitted 12/12/12 and expired on 12/15/12; review of the closed record indicated there was no discharge summary.
Patient #10 was admitted on 12/14/12 and expired on 12/15/12; review of the closed record indicated there was no discharge summary.
Patient #11 was admitted on 11/23/12 and expired on 11/26/12; review of the closed record indicated there was no discharge summary.
Patient #12 was admitted on 11/5/12 and expired on 11/25/12; review of the closed record indicated there was no discharge summary.
Review of the "General Rules and Regulation" through Medical By-Laws indicated at (21) "A discharge clinical resume/summary will be written or dictated on all medical records of patients hospitalized over 48 hours. At (27) The attending practitioner is responsible for completing medical records on all patients with in fifteen (15) days of discharge."
Interview with Director of Nurses on 3/5/13 at 1:30 PM indicated Discharge summaries should be completed on all records of patients whose length of stay was greater than 48 hours, and is aware that there is an issue, as she was recently notified by Medical Records personnel that this was lacking in many records.
